What Is the HAMITOR Corner Shower Caddy?
The HAMITOR Corner Shower Caddy is a 4-tier vertical storage organizer engineered to sit securely in the corner of your shower or bathtub enclosure. It utilizes a heavy-duty spring tension rod system that expands to wedge between your shower floor or tub edge and the ceiling, requiring no screws, wall anchors, or drills.
Equipped with four deep, fan-shaped wire baskets, the caddy converts underutilized corner angles into organized storage shelves. Each tier can support up to 20 pounds, enabling you to store economy-size body wash containers, pump shampoo bottles, and heavy conditioner tubs without causing sagging or slipping.
Constructed from high-grade stainless steel with a protective surface layer, this caddy is engineered specifically for high-humidity wet zones. Its clip-on mounting brackets allow you to position each basket at custom heights along the pole to fit bottles of various shapes and sizes.
Before You Buy: Measure the distance from your tub edge or floor to your ceiling before ordering. The tension pole adjusts from 47 to 121 inches. Standard flat drywall, tile, or fiberglass ceilings work best; sloped or dropped ceiling tiles will not provide adequate tension stability.

Key Features Breakdown
Telescoping Pole & Custom Height Fit
The core strength of the HAMITOR caddy relies on its multi-segment spring-tension pole. Offering an adjustable height range from 47 to 121 inches (3.9 to 10.08 feet), it fits nearly all standard residential ceilings, deep bathtub rims, and walk-in shower stalls. The internal high-tension spring creates continuous upward pressure against the ceiling pad to lock the unit firmly in place.
Heavy-Duty Clip-On Basket Design
Unlike traditional shower poles that rely solely on rubber rings to keep shelves in place, HAMITOR uses a clip-on locking mechanism. This design prevents baskets from sliding down under weight. Each basket supports up to 20 pounds (80 pounds total capacity), making it capable of carrying large 32-ounce pump bottles without shifting.
Stainless Steel Construction & Water Drainage
Made from thick stainless steel, the caddy is resistant to rust, corrosion, and tarnish in humid environments. The hollow, open-wire pattern of each basket lets water drain immediately, preventing soap scum buildup, standing water, and mold growth beneath bottle bases.
Integrated Hooks and Towel Bars
In addition to four primary baskets, the caddy includes eight hanging hooks and dedicated towel bar attachments. These extra hanging points keep razors, loofahs, washcloths, exfoliating sponges, and body brushes organized and off the floor.
Pro Tip: When installing on smooth porcelain or ceramic tile, wipe down both contact surfaces with rubbing alcohol beforehand. Securing the included adhesive buckle to clean, dry tile adds an extra layer of lateral stability, preventing tipping when pulling heavy pump bottles.

Setup and Placement Tips for Best Stability
Achieving maximum stability from a tension pole caddy comes down to correct initial assembly. Follow these tips during installation:
- Assemble segment sections carefully: Add or remove pole extensions to match your ceiling height before engaging the internal tension spring.
- Check vertical alignment: Use a level or visual reference to ensure the pole stands straight upright. A tilted pole reduces tension efficacy and increases slippage risk.
- Utilize the adhesive buckle: Press the adhesive support bracket flush against smooth wall tile near the middle of the pole for extra reinforcement.
- Space baskets according to bottle height: Attach the clip-on brackets to allow at least two inches of overhead clearance above your tallest pump bottle for easy access.

How It Compares to Alternatives
When compared to basic suction-cup shower organizers, the HAMITOR tension pole system provides superior stability and significantly higher weight capacity. Suction cups often fall on textured tile or grout lines, whereas a tension rod locks securely against rigid ceilings and floors.
Compared to adhesive wall caddies, the HAMITOR pole avoids leaving heavy chemical residue across large tile areas while offering vertical height flexibility. If you have a sloped ceiling, adhesive wall shelves are better suited, but for standard flat-ceiling bathrooms, the HAMITOR tension caddy remains the more versatile choice.
